Katie and I spend a lot of time together working and playing.

We eat lunch together every week day here at my house and are both trying hard to eat healthy most of the time. Most days we go downstairs, make lunch together and sit at the dining table.

Some days we chat but usually I read the paper and she checks out Pinterest while we eat. We're good with quiet and we're good with really big laughter.

We often make "plate" lunches - a combination of stuff like slices of cheese, meat, crackers, fruit, etc. Some days we have soup. Another favorite is steamed broccoli with chicken and either a peanut (goma shabu) or soy (shabu soy) dipping sauce that I often have for making shabu shabu (a favorite Japanese dish).

When the weather warms up we've got plans to eat more lunches outside.
